Mini & Maxi Skip Bags (Come Flat Packed)

The skip bag is ideal for light Builders Waste, DIY purposes, Household Waste, Kitchen Units, Bathroom Suites, Garden Waste etc.

Skip Bags are made from a strong plastic, designed to hold up to 1 ¼ tonne of building, garden and DIY waste (Maxi Bag holds up to 2 tonnes). A popular alternative to traditional skip hire, skip bags are especially useful for properties with difficult access to a skip loader.

One of the main benefits to skip bag hire, is that you can load the waste in your own time - simply storing the bag until you’re ready to load it. Then you simply make a call to MacNabb Bros to make collection.

Regular Skip Bag:

  • Capacity: Approx 1 ½ cubic yard (holds 1 ¼ tonne).
  • Ideal for general building waste, DIY, garden or household rubbish.
  • Comes flat-packed, opening out to 1.05 x 1.05 x 1.15 m

Large Skip Bag:

  • Capacity: Approx 3 cubic yard (holds 2 tonnes).
  • Suitable for bigger, bulkier items such as doors, kitchen units and bathroom suits.
  • Comes flat-packed, opening out to 1.8 x 1.8 x 1.10 m

Skip Bag Instructions

  • Take care of your Skip Bag. Skip Bags are very strong but may be weakened if damaged. Check your bag after unpacking it and avoid puncturing or tearing it during use. Do not use the bag to dispose of sharp objects, hot ashes or anything that may penetrate or tear it.
  • Positioning the Skip Bag. Always do this before you start to fill it. You may not be able to move it later and any attempt to do so might result in you damaging the bag or injuring yourself. You should not place your Skip Bag on public highways, pavements or verges without obtaining prior permission to do so from your local authority.
  • Getting ready for collection. A large lorry equipped with a crane will collect the bag. The lorry needs to be able to position itself within 4 metres of the bag whilst standing on the public highway. The crane cannot reach more than 4 metres from the lorry. You must ensure that the bag is well clear of walls, fences, trees, overhead wires, or anything else that might obstruct the operation of the crane.
  • Filling the Skip Bag. Please ensure that you distribute the weight evenly and do not overload or fill the bag above the top edge. The maximum weight is 1 ¼ tonne for the Mini Skip Bag and 2 tonne for the Maxi Bag; the crane will not be able to lift any weights greater than this. It should be noted that the bags are designed for the disposal of ordinary household, garden and builders waste only. They must not be used for the disposal of asbestos, tyres, batteries, oil, pesticides, clinical waste, freezers, refrigerators or gas bottles (See other unsuitable materials in Terms & Conditions). Failure to comply with this direction could put you in breach of strict environmental protection laws. If you are in doubt whatsoever, call us for advice.

Advantages to skip bag hire instead of hiring a skip are...

  • Skip Bags come flat packed, so you can simply store them until needed, then use at your leisure.
  • No need to wait for delivery of a skip The Skip Bag can be collected direct from our premises.
  • It’s cheaper than a skip. Skip bags are the cheapest collection option we provide.
  • Easy access, so can get to places a skip can’t. If necessary we can take your skip bag over a wall or fence using a grab loader.
